When three men visit their friend at his country home, they are surprised to find a seemingly empty house. The appearance of the friend’s much younger lover and the news he bears ignite long-standing bitterness and disappointments. Through the wisdom and example of the younger man, they learn to accept their failings as their own rather than blaming a younger generation for usurping their places. Ted Williams’ The Wisdom of Age explores the difficulties of love, forgiveness and responsibility as well as a generational chasm in the gay community.
